Get your large Memory Stick Duos ready. If reports are to be believed, over the first six months of its release, Wipeout Pure will receive downloadable content in excess of 32MB, making the standard memory card you receive in a PSP Value Pack not up to the job.

Downloadable content is supposed to cover new music tracks, new hovercraft and new tracks, with the new tracks taking up the majority of the space. At the moment it is unclear if Sony plan to charge for these downloads, but it would make sense for them to, initially at least, provide them for free. Many people have had to buy numerous PlayStation 2 memory cards and it looks like you will have to do the same with the PSP.
